One of the biggest problems Walrus addresses is data storage. Most of today’s storage systems depend on centralized providers. This creates risk. If a provider fails, restricts access, or changes policies, users have little protection. Walrus removes this weakness by decentralizing storage. Data is broken into smaller parts and distributed across many independent nodes. Even if some nodes go offline, the data remains accessible. This design offers resilience and peace of mind in a world where outages and restrictions are becoming common.

Walrus operates on the Sui blockchain, which is known for speed and scalability. This matters because decentralized storage must be fast to be useful. Slow systems push users back to centralized solutions. Walrus avoids this by combining blockchain technology with efficient data handling methods. Through erasure coding, data is encoded in a way that allows recovery even if parts are missing. Blob storage enables the handling of large files without overloading the network. Together, these technologies make decentralized storage practical and reliable.

DUSK THE SILENT INFRASTRUCTURE SHAPING THE FUTURE OF REGULATED FINANCEI often think about how broken the connection feels between blockchain and real finance. On one side, there is innovation, speed, and decentralization. On the other side, there are rules, privacy, accountability, and trust built over decades. Most blockchains try to replace traditional finance instead of understanding it. Dusk was created with a very different mindset. Founded in 2018, it set out to build something that could actually live inside the financial world as it exists today, not as an ideal fantasy. From the very beginning, Dusk focused on regulated and privacy focused financial infrastructure. That choice alone makes it stand apart. Real financial systems cannot expose sensitive information to the public. Institutions handle personal data, investment details, and legal obligations every day. If privacy breaks, trust breaks. Dusk was designed with this reality in mind, and I can feel that seriousness in every part of the network. Dusk is a layer one blockchain, meaning it does not depend on another chain to function. It is its own foundation. But what makes it truly powerful is its modular architecture. Instead of forcing one system to do everything, Dusk separates responsibilities. One part of the network focuses on settlement and consensus. Another supports smart contracts and application logic. Another layer is dedicated to privacy and compliance. This structure allows the network to scale and adapt without compromising its core values. Privacy on Dusk is not something added later for marketing. It is built into the design itself. Transactions can be shielded so sensitive details stay confidential, yet they remain verifiable. Advanced cryptographic techniques allow the network to prove that rules are followed without revealing private data. If I compare this to traditional finance, it feels familiar. Banks do not expose your transaction history to the public, but they can still prove compliance to regulators. Dusk brings this same logic on chain. What makes this even more meaningful is the balance between privacy and auditability. Complete secrecy does not work in regulated environments. There must always be a way to verify activity when required. Dusk allows selective disclosure, meaning information can be revealed only to authorized parties when needed. This is one of the most human aspects of the system. It understands that trust is built through control, not extremes. Theyre deeply focused on compliance, and this is where Dusk truly connects with institutional finance. Identity checks, regulatory frameworks, and legal requirements are not treated as enemies. They are treated as necessary parts of the system. This allows institutions to issue tokenized real world assets on chain. Things like equities, bonds, funds, and other financial instruments can exist digitally while still following the laws that protect markets and investors.Tokenizing real world assets is not just about efficiency. It is about access, speed, and transparency where it matters. Dusk enables assets to be issued, transferred, and settled in a secure environment without exposing private details. This opens doors for new financial products that were impossible or inefficient before. The consensus mechanism behind Dusk is designed for both security and speed. It uses a proof of stake based approach that allows fast finality. In real financial markets, settlement delays create risk and cost. Trades that take days to finalize lock up capital and increase uncertainty. Dusk aims to reduce that friction by making transactions final quickly and reliably. This is not just a technical improvement. It changes how institutions can manage risk. I also see strong intention in how Dusk supports developers. Building financial applications is complex.
